Christopher M. Elvin is a scholar working on Biomaterials, Molecular Biology and Materials Chemistry. According to data from OpenAlex, Christopher M. Elvin has authored 35 papers receiving a total of 1.8k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 20 papers in Biomaterials, 19 papers in Molecular Biology and 7 papers in Materials Chemistry. Recurrent topics in Christopher M. Elvin’s work include Silk-based biomaterials and applications (19 papers), Viral Infectious Diseases and Gene Expression in Insects (5 papers) and Biochemical and Structural Characterization (5 papers). Christopher M. Elvin is often cited by papers focused on Silk-based biomaterials and applications (19 papers), Viral Infectious Diseases and Gene Expression in Insects (5 papers) and Biochemical and Structural Characterization (5 papers). Christopher M. Elvin collaborates with scholars based in Australia, United States and United Kingdom. Christopher M. Elvin's co-authors include Misook Kim, Mickey G. Huson, Russell E. Lyons, Tony Vuocolo, Nancy E. Liyou, Nicholas E. Dixon, Naba K. Dutta, Namita Roy Choudhury, Anita J. Hill and Darren C. C. Wong and has published in prestigious journals such as Nature, Angewandte Chemie International Edition and PLoS ONE.
